Runbook snippet — Inkmarrow markdown rendering pipeline, cut-a-release edition. Future maintainers: bump the renderer version, regenerate the fixture snapshots (yes, all of them, even the table-nesting ones), and run the full render diff before tagging. If the diff shows whitespace-only changes, it's fine; anything structural means stop and investigate. Tagged releases must be signed or the pipeline's updater will refuse them. Sign the tag with the key below.

rollout seal: bky19_eMLCfa2rZ3EgiNqssvu

Q: Why do Quillback jobs sometimes fail with "host not found" even though the host clearly exists?

A: It's almost always the flaky resolver cache on the batch workers, not your code. The cache occasionally serves stale negative entries after a zone update, so the first lookup fails and the retry succeeds. Quick fix: flush the resolver cache on the affected worker and re-run. Long-term, we're moving to a sidecar resolver. The full workaround steps are documented on the internal page below.

wiki page, bagef-yajof: https://sentry.sivrelcloud.corp/board

## Break-Glass Access: Pagination Service

If the public REST API's pagination cursor service (Pagelode) fails during a release, the release manager may invoke break-glass access to reset cursor state. Document the incident number first, then open the emergency console on the Pagelode admin node. The console will refuse all normal credentials in break-glass mode and will instead prompt for the recovery passphrase given below.

strongbox words: druath-quenael

Ticket: Build agent clock skew locks signing vault

Plugin authors: agents fernik-3 and fernik-7 drifted eleven seconds apart, so timestamped unseal tokens for the Hollowbrand signing vault are being rejected and plugin builds fail. Until NTP is fixed, unseal manually with the recovery passphrase below.

vault phrase of yaguf-hahaf = druath-holix

QUARTERLY PLANNING NOTE — Branch Managers

Finance has approved forward contracts covering 70% of projected Meridane-region exposure for the next two quarters. Pricing lists are locked accordingly; do not apply local FX adjustments. Unhedged balances sit with treasury, not branches. Report any large foreign-denominated orders within 48 hours. The reasoning behind the hedge ratio is summarised below.

board note of kadug-tawig: Only 5 of the 100 pilot accounts renewed Oliath, so a churn review is set for April 15.